Description

The vulnerability allows a local authenticated user to execute arbitrary code.

Untrusted search path vulnerability in Flexera InstallShield through 2015 SP1 allows local users to gain privileges via a Trojan horse DLL in the current working directory of a setup-launcher executable file. CWE-426: Untrusted Search Path - http://cwe.mitre.org/data/definitions/426.html
